(defcustom magit-git-global-arguments
`("--no-pager" "--literal-pathspecs" "-c" "core.preloadindex=true"
,@(and (eq system-type 'windows-nt)
(list "-c" "i18n.logOutputEncoding=UTF-8")))
"Global git arguments.
The arguments set here are used every time the git executable is
run as a subprocess. They are placed right after the executable
itself and before the git command - as in `git HERE... COMMAND
REST'. See the manpage `git(1)' for valid arguments.
Be careful what you add here, especially if you are using Tramp
to connect to servers with ancient Git versions. Never remove
anything that is part of the default value, unless you really
know what you are doing. And think very hard before adding
something; it will be used every time Magit runs Git for any
purpose."
:package-version '(magit . "2.9.0")
:group 'magit
:group 'magit-process
:type '(repeat string))
(defcustom magit-git-debug nil
"Whether to enable additional reporting of git errors.
Magit basically calls git for one of these two reasons: for
side-effects or to do something with its standard output.
When git is run for side-effects then its output, including error
messages, go into the process buffer which is shown when using \
\\<magit-status-mode-map>\\[magit-process].
When git's output is consumed in some way, then it would be too
expensive to also insert it into this buffer, but when this
option is non-nil and git returns with a non-zero exit status,
then at least its standard error is inserted into this buffer.
This is only intended for debugging purposes. Do not enable this
permanently, that would negatively affect performance"
:group 'magit
:group 'magit-process
:type 'boolean)
(defcustom magit-ref-namespaces
'(("^@$" magit-head nil)
("^refs/tags/\\(.+\\)" magit-tag nil)
("^refs/heads/\\(.+\\)" magit-branch-local nil)
("^refs/remotes/\\(.+\\)" magit-branch-remote nil)
("^refs/bisect/\\(bad\\)" magit-bisect-bad nil)
("^refs/bisect/\\(skip.*\\)" magit-bisect-skip nil)
("^refs/bisect/\\(good.*\\)" magit-bisect-good nil)
("^refs/stash$" magit-refname-stash nil)
("^refs/wip/\\(.+\\)" magit-refname-wip nil)
("^\\(bad\\):" magit-bisect-bad nil)
("^\\(skip\\):" magit-bisect-skip nil)
("^\\(good\\):" magit-bisect-good nil)
("\\(.+\\)" magit-refname nil))
"How refs are formatted for display.
Each entry controls how a certain type of ref is displayed, and
has the form (REGEXP FACE FORMATTER). REGEXP is a regular
expression used to match full refs. The first entry whose REGEXP
matches the reference is used. The first regexp submatch becomes
the \"label\" that represents the ref and is propertized with
font FONT. If FORMATTER is non-nil it should be a function that
takes two arguments, the full ref and the face. It is supposed
to return a propertized label that represents the ref."
:package-version '(magit . "2.1.0")
:group 'magit-modes
:type '(repeat
(list regexp
face
(choice (const :tag "first submatch is label" nil)
(function :tag "format using function")))))
(defcustom magit-prefer-remote-upstream nil
"Whether to favor remote branches when reading the upstream branch.
This controls whether commands that read a branch from the user
and then set it as the upstream branch, offer a local or a remote
branch as default completion candidate, when they have the choice.
This affects all commands that use `magit-read-upstream-branch'
or `magit-read-starting-point', which includes all commands that
change the upstream and many which create new branches."
:package-version '(magit . "2.4.2")
:group 'magit-commands
:type 'boolean)

(defun magit-process-git-arguments (args)
"Prepare ARGS for a function that invokes Git.
Magit has many specialized functions for running Git; they all
pass arguments through this function before handing them to Git,
to do the following.
* Flatten ARGS, removing nil arguments.
* Prepend `magit-git-global-arguments' to ARGS."
(append magit-git-global-arguments (-flatten args)))
(defun magit-git-exit-code (&rest args)
"Execute Git with ARGS, returning its exit code."
(apply #'magit-process-file magit-git-executable nil nil nil
(magit-process-git-arguments args)))
(defun magit-git-success (&rest args)
"Execute Git with ARGS, returning t if its exit code is 0."
(= (magit-git-exit-code args) 0))
(defun magit-git-failure (&rest args)
"Execute Git with ARGS, returning t if its exit code is 1."
(= (magit-git-exit-code args) 1))
(defun magit-git-str (&rest args)
"Execute Git with ARGS, returning the first line of its output.
If there is no output return nil. If the output begins with a
newline return an empty string. Like `magit-git-string' but
ignore `magit-git-debug'."
(setq args (-flatten args))
(magit--with-refresh-cache (cons default-directory args)
(with-temp-buffer
(apply #'magit-process-file magit-git-executable nil (list t nil) nil
(magit-process-git-arguments args))
(unless (bobp)
(goto-char (point-min))
(buffer-substring-no-properties (point) (line-end-position))))))
(defun magit-git-true (&rest args)
"Execute Git with ARGS, returning t if it prints \"true\".
Return t if the first (and usually only) output line is the
string \"true\", otherwise return nil."
(equal (magit-git-str args) "true"))
(defun magit-git-false (&rest args)
"Execute Git with ARGS, returning t if it prints \"false\".
Return t if the first (and usually only) output line is the
string \"false\", otherwise return nil."
(equal (magit-git-str args) "false"))

(defun magit-toplevel (&optional directory)
"Return the absolute path to the toplevel of the current repository.
From within the working tree or control directory of a repository
return the absolute path to the toplevel directory of the working
tree. As a special case, from within a bare repository return
the control directory instead. When called outside a repository
then return nil.
When optional DIRECTORY is non-nil then return the toplevel for
that directory instead of the one for `default-directory'.
Try to respect the option `find-file-visit-truename', i.e. when
the value of that option is nil, then avoid needlessly returning
the truename. When a symlink to a sub-directory of the working
tree is involved, or when called from within a sub-directory of
the gitdir or from the toplevel of a gitdir, which itself is not
located within the working tree, then it is not possible to avoid
returning the truename."
(magit--with-refresh-cache
(cons (or directory default-directory) 'magit-toplevel)
(magit--with-safe-default-directory directory
(-if-let (topdir (magit-rev-parse-safe "--show-toplevel"))
(let (updir)
(setq topdir (magit-expand-git-file-name topdir))
(if (and
;; Always honor these settings.
(not find-file-visit-truename)
(not (getenv "GIT_WORK_TREE"))
;; `--show-cdup' is the relative path to the toplevel
;; from `(file-truename default-directory)'. Here we
;; pretend it is relative to `default-directory', and
;; go to that directory. Then we check whether
;; `--show-toplevel' still returns the same value and
;; whether `--show-cdup' now is the empty string. If
;; both is the case, then we are at the toplevel of
;; the same working tree, but also avoided needlessly
;; following any symlinks.
(progn
(setq updir (file-name-as-directory
(magit-rev-parse-safe "--show-cdup")))
(setq updir (if (file-name-absolute-p updir)
(concat (file-remote-p default-directory) updir)
(expand-file-name updir)))
(let ((default-directory updir))
(and (string-equal (magit-rev-parse-safe "--show-cdup") "")
(--when-let (magit-rev-parse-safe "--show-toplevel")
(string-equal (magit-expand-git-file-name it)
topdir))))))
updir
(concat (file-remote-p default-directory)
(file-name-as-directory topdir))))
(-when-let (gitdir (magit-rev-parse-safe "--git-dir"))
(setq gitdir (file-name-as-directory
(if (file-name-absolute-p gitdir)
;; We might have followed a symlink.
(concat (file-remote-p default-directory)
(magit-expand-git-file-name gitdir))
(expand-file-name gitdir))))
(if (magit-bare-repo-p)
gitdir
(let* ((link (expand-file-name "gitdir" gitdir))
(wtree (and (file-exists-p link)
(magit-file-line link))))
(if (and wtree
;; Ignore .git/gitdir files that result from a
;; Git bug. See #2364.
(not (equal wtree ".git")))
;; Return the linked working tree.
(file-name-directory wtree)
;; Step outside the control directory to enter the working tree.
(file-name-directory (directory-file-name gitdir))))))))))
